VAP Media · Unified MCP Server for AI Agents (Flux · Veo · Suno)

estimate_music_cost

Calculate music generation costs based on duration and format for AI agents using Suno V5, providing deterministic pricing estimates.

Instructions

Estimate the cost of music generation. Cost: $0.68 (Suno V5)

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
durationNoMusic duration in seconds
audio_formatNoOutput format. WAV adds +$0.10mp3
